The Jenner Institute, Centre for Clinical Vaccinology and Tropical Medicine, Churchill Hospital, Oxford, OX3 7LE
We have an exciting opportunity for a Clinical Research Fellow to take an active role in the design, development and execution of clinical trials of a new investigational vaccine against tuberculosis. This position is based at the Jenner Institute within the Nuffield Department of Medicine and will also include involvement in clinical trials undertaken in Uganda and Senegal with the same candidate vaccine and clinical cross cover with ongoing trials in the group, including SARS-CoV-2 and BCG challenge studies.
You will play an active role in the design and execution of clinical trials of tuberculosis vaccines in Oxford and plan, direct and undertake clinical delivery of research work in both tuberculosis and SARS-CoV-2 studies. You will be responsible for the screening, vaccination and challenge of volunteers according to the protocol and provide technical advice and training for research staff relevant to the implementation of the research, in accordance with the protocol, ethics approval, SOPs and international guidelines. Other duties will include being on call as needed, and maintaining complete and accurate study files.
It is essential that you hold a medical degree and are GMC registered, currently qualified and licensed to practice medicine in the UK. You will have excellent interpersonal skills, including the ability to be comfortable and confident interacting with volunteers in a research study, clinical research co-ordinators, team members, laboratory and administrative staff, monitors, collaborating company representatives, MHRA auditors and the broader research community. Experience of clinical research, including ethics and understanding of Good Clinical Practice is highly desirable for this role.
